Notre Dame defeated Wichita State 67-66 for the Maui Jim Maui Invitational Championship.
No. 13 Notre Dame defeated No. 6 Wichita State by one point for first place in the Maui Jim Maui Invitational.
The Shockers looked to have the game secured from the start after taking and maintaining an early lead.
With a 14-point lead at the half, The Shockers slipped up late in the second allowing Notre Dame to get within one point.
With less than two minutes remaining, The Shockers went without scoring nearly six minutes. Sophomore guard Landry Shamet broke the dry spell with a jumper.
